HL40085G LASER DIODE

HL40085G Laser Diode Specification Summary
Part Number HL40085G
Wavelength 405 nm
Laser Power 1 W
Package 9 mm
Maximum Operating Temperature 0 to 30 deg.
Pin Configuration M
Polarization Ratio 100:1
Description Multi Mode

Overview of HL40085G Laser Diode

HL40085G is a high-power violet laser diode developed by Ushio, operating at a lasing wavelength of 405 nm. It delivers a continuous wave (CW) optical output power of 1,000 mW (1 W) and features a built-in monitor photodiode for real-time performance monitoring. Encapsulated in a 9.0 mm TO-can package, this multi-mode laser diode is designed for applications requiring high power, reliability, and precision.

Key Features:

  • Wavelength: 405 nm (violet)
  • Optical Output Power: 1,000 mW (CW)
  • Operating Current: 1,000 to 1,300 mA
  • Operating Voltage: Up to 5.0 V
  • Threshold Current: 250 to 400 mA
  • Beam Divergence: Parallel to junction: 13° (Full angle 1/e²); Perpendicular to junction: 42° (Full angle 1/e²)
  • Transverse Mode: Multiple transverse modes (TE mode oscillation)
  • Monitor Photodiode: Built-in
  • Package Type: 9.0 mm TO-can
  • Operating Temperature: 0°C to 30°C
  • Storage Temperature: -40°C to 85°C
  • Applications:

  • Direct Imaging for PCB: Utilized in mask-less exposure systems for high-definition circuit patterning
  • Industrial Applications: Employed in precision measurement and inspection systems
  • Biomedical Applications: Serves as a light source in medical diagnostics and therapeutic devices
  • 3D Printing: Provides illumination for high-resolution scanning and printing
